Yemen's electricity grid reaches only 35% of the population, with diesel generators charging up to $0.80/kWh in remote areas. Collapsible solar containers have emerged as game-changers, but understanding their EPC (Engineering, Procurement, Construction) pricing remains challenging.
Last month, a UN report revealed solar adoption increased 217% since 2022 in conflict zones. Why the surge? Well, these plug-and-play systems eliminate transmission line vulnerabilities - crucial in regions experiencing 8+ hours of daily blackouts.

Wait, no - that's not entirely accurate. Actually, transportation often consumes 25% of budgets due to Houthi-controlled checkpoints. Last quarter, three separate convoys from Aden to Marib incurred $12,000+ in "facilitation fees."
Import duties fluctuate wildly - sometimes 15%, occasionally 40%. A 2023 SolarX Yemen project nearly failed when customs suddenly demanded $58,000 for "advanced technology tariffs." They eventually negotiated it down, but such unpredictability plagues all renewable energy initiatives here.
Al-Sabeen Hospital in Sana'a transitioned to solar containers after fuel costs ate 38% of their budget. Their 40ft system included:
Component | Cost |
---|---|
420kW solar array | $182,000 |
900kWh lithium storage | $94,500 |
Security fortification | $23,000 |
Total EPC service price reached $327,000 - recouped through fuel savings in 16 months. But here's the kicker: Maintenance contracts added $18,000/year. Is that reasonable? Compared to diesel's $11,000/month bills, absolutely.

Blast-resistant coatings add $15-$30 per square foot. Worth it? Consider this: In 2023, 14 solar installations sustained damage from nearby explosions. Those with reinforced containers maintained 89% functionality post-incident.
As Yemen's solar container market matures, pricing transparency improves. A new Aden-based procurement platform claims to cut bidding times from 6 months to 3 weeks. But until grid stability returns, these mobile power solutions remain the least-worst option for reliable electricity.
